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ites
Step 1: Prepare the Angel Cake Mix
Begin by following the package instructions for your gluten-free angel cake mix, combining the mix with water, oil, and any required ingredients. Whisk until smooth, ensuring no lumps remain. Pour the mixture into a greased baking pan and bake at 350°F (175°C) for 25-30 minutes, or until the cake springs back when touched and is lightly golden on top. Allow it to cool completely on a wire rack.
Step 2: Shape the Bites
Once the cake is fully cooled, use a spoon or cookie scoop to take small portions of the angel cake and roll them into bite-sized balls, about one inch in diameter. This step can get a little messy, but the fun is in forming these fluffy spheres! Place the rolled bites on a parchment-lined baking sheet as you work, allowing them to settle before frying.
Step 3: Prepare the Cinnamon Sugar Coating
In a mixing bowl, combine granulated sugar and ground cinnamon to create the churro coating. The ratio can be adjusted to your preference, but a typical blend would be about 1 cup of sugar to 2 tablespoons of cinnamon. Mix thoroughly to ensure an even distribution. This delightful mixture will provide a sweet and aromatic crust for your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ites.
Step 4: Heat the Oil for Frying
In a deep frying pan, pour vegetable oil to a depth of about two inches, ensuring enough room for the cake bites to submerge. Heat the oil over medium heat until it reaches 350°F (175°C). You can test the oil’s readiness by dropping in a small piece of bread; it should sizzle and brown within about 30 seconds. This step is crucial to ensure a crispy exterior on your heavenly bites.
Step 5: Fry the Angel Cake Balls
Carefully place a few angel cake balls into the hot oil at a time, avoiding overcrowding the pan. Fry them for 2-3 minutes, or until they turn golden brown and crispy on all sides. Gently rotate the bites with a slotted spoon for an even cook. Once they are beautifully browned, remove them from the oil and let them drain on a paper towel-lined plate.
Step 6: Coat the Fried Bites
While the fried angel cake bites are still warm, immediately roll them in the cinnamon sugar mixture. Ensure each one gets a generous coating for that signature churro crunch. This step not only adds sweetness but also a lovely glistening finish that enhances their appearance. Repeat this process until all the bites are fully coated with the scrumptious cinnamon sugar.
Step 7: Serve Warm
These delightful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ites are best enjoyed warm. Serve them immediately alongside a bowl of your favorite chocolate sauce for dipping, and watch how quickly they disappear! The contrast between the crispy exterior and the soft, sponge-like interior will have everyone coming back for more. These bites are perfect for sharing, snacks, or any special occasion!

Expert Tips for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ites
- Cool Completely: Allow the angel cake to cool completely before shaping. This prevents the bites from falling apart while frying.
- Oil Temperature Check: Monitor your oil’s temperature closely. If it’s too hot, the exterior burns while the inside remains raw; too cool, and the bites absorb excess oil.
- Even Coating: Roll the fried bites in cinnamon sugar while they’re still warm for better adherence. This enhances the flavor and adds that delightful crunch.
- Flavor Variations: Experiment by adding a pinch of nutmeg or cardamom to the cinnamon sugar for an exciting twist on your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ites.
- Fry in Batches: Fry in small batches to avoid overcrowding, which can lower the oil temperature and result in uneven cooking.
- Serve Immediately: These bites are best enjoyed fresh out of the frying pan. The crispy outer layer may soften if left too long, so serve them right away!

Storage Tips for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ites
Room Temperature: Store leftover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. This will help maintain their delightful texture, but best enjoyed fresh!
Fridge: If you need to store them a bit longer, keep them in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. Just make sure to let them come to room temperature before enjoying.
Freezer: For longer storage, freeze the cooled bites in a single layer on a baking sheet, then transfer them to a freezer bag. They can be stored for up to 2 months.
Reheating: To reheat, simply bake the frozen bites at 350°F (175°C) for about 10–12 minutes until warmed through, restoring some of that initial crispiness!

What should I do if the churro bites fall apart while frying?
If your Crispy Angel Cake Churro Bites are falling apart, it could be due to the cake being too warm when you shape them. Make sure to let the cake cool completely before shaping. Additionally, ensure your oil is at the correct frying temperature, around 350°F (175°C), to allow for proper cooking without absorbing too much oil.
